Output f21ef1943eac288ff1eba67757ddca3bb5e30b5e83f2dea1ec8dc01d7cf4e29d:1

value
676438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e18d1896de0e34386852726cf3d259fb22481b3 OP_EQUALVERIFY OP_CHECKSIG
address
16fLdKB27RUthJStpQ3e576mGF6HAGTYZ9
transaction
f21ef1943eac288ff1eba67757ddca3bb5e30b5e83f2dea1ec8dc01d7cf4e29d
confirmations
198703
spent
true